Role description
Job Title: Data Analyst Contract Duration: 13 months Location: Minneapolis, MN Overview: • Our client is seeking a contract Data Analyst to support residential solar and energy efficiency programmed, including rebates, incentives, and high‐efficiency equipment initiatives. This role sits within the Energy Efficiency function and focuses on ensuring data is accurate, trusted, well‐governed, and meaningful for business users. • This is a junior‐level opportunity with strong mentoring from senior analysts, ideal for candidates looking to grow their technical skills while developing stakeholder communication and data storytelling capabilities. Responsibilities: • Perform data collection, analysis, validation, cleansing, and reporting across multiple data sources • Review and validate incoming data, identifying gaps, inconsistencies, and quality issues • Design, code, test, debug, and document ETL processes, SQL queries, and stored procedures • Build, maintain, and document data pipelines, data dictionaries, and validation rules • Partner with IT teams to resolve data pipeline issues and implement data quality controls • Extract and analyse data from relational databases, manual files, and external sources • Develop, enhance, and maintain dashboards and reports using Power BI • Create and publish scheduled and ad hoc reports for internal stakeholders • Respond to data and reporting inquiries from business, programme, and project teams • Translate complex data findings into clear, non‐technical insights and recommendations • Support self‐service analytics by enabling and gradually training business users • Act as a data steward, ensuring data accuracy, governance, and regulatory sensitivity Required Qualifications: • Up to 3 years of experience in a data analyst or similar analytics role (flexible for strong candidates) • Strong SQL skills and experience working with relational databases • Experience with data validation, data quality, and data governance concepts • Working knowledge of Python for data analysis or pipeline support • Experience building reports and dashboards in Power BI • Expert‐level proficiency in Microsoft Excel • Strong analytical, organisational, and problem‐solving skills • Ability to explain data clearly in plain, non‐technical language • Comfortable working with messy, undocumented, or ambiguous data • Strong communication and relationship‐building skills Preferred Qualifications • Experience with Databricks (trainable) • Familiarity with Jira or similar work‐tracking tools • Experience designing or supporting data pipelines and ETL processes • Exposure to analytics in regulated or compliance‐driven industries • Experience supporting training, enablement, or self‐service analytics initiatives
